ethtool: Centralise validation of ETHTOOL_{G, S}RXFHINDIR parameters

Add a new ethtool operation (get_rxfh_indir_size) to get the
indirectional table size.  Use this to validate the user buffer size
before calling get_rxfh_indir or set_rxfh_indir.  Use get_rxnfc to get
the number of RX rings, and validate the contents of the new
indirection table before calling set_rxfh_indir.  Remove this
validation from drivers.
